From bbbacfffe9e2cb28ccc51a94251d216f152490f9 Mon Sep 17 00:00:00 2001 From: Samuel Pua Date: Fri, 30 Sep 2022 00:19:07 +0800 Subject: [PATCH] Fix(booking-slot): Check correct context for exit --- backend/internal/ktmtrainbot/backgroundbookingjob.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/backend/internal/ktmtrainbot/backgroundbookingjob.go b/backend/internal/ktmtrainbot/backgroundbookingjob.go index 1f1a372..7fecc06 100644 --- a/backend/internal/ktmtrainbot/backgroundbookingjob.go +++ b/backend/internal/ktmtrainbot/backgroundbookingjob.go @@ -231,7 +231,7 @@ func (env *Env) startBooking(job *Booking, username string, password string, cre select { case page = <-pageChan: log.Println("Page received.") - case <-getBookingSlotCtx.Done(): + case <-timerCtx.Done(): log.Println("Context cancelled.") browser.MustClose() return false